The First Step Before Beginning Muscle Building Exercises
Are you psyched about beginning a new muscle building program? Are you eager to run to the gym right now and get started on those weight machines? Well, before you do, you may want to take a moment to perform the most critical step in achieving a muscular physique.
That most critical step, believe it or not, is to establish well defined, written goals. Having a specific goal written down on paper is more critical to success than what brand of protein powder you should buy or whether you should buy the latest protein bars at the health food store. Goals are more important than the exact weightlifting philosophy that you may follow or whether you choose free weights vs. exercise machines.
Put simply, how can you achieve that goal if you don’t really know what it is? So before you begin your strength training exercises or your body building diet, be sure to know exactly what you’re after. Be specific. Decide how many pounds of muscle you wish to gain and what your body fat percentage will be. In addition, decide what your ultimate goal or dream is. Why exactly are you doing this? Perhaps you wish to fit in your old clothes again. Perhaps you wish to be stronger for your job or want to impress your sweetheart.
Whatever the exact reasons may be, keep these in mind because they will be the motivation that drives you forward when things get tough. When obstacles arise, as they inevitably will, keep your eyes on the prize. Remember your goal and your reasons for pursuing it. With well defined goals, you’re ready to begin your muscle building program.
